Job Description
Healthcare survey agents calling hospitals and clinics about after-hours and emergency protocols. Conducting standardized surveys and documenting responses remotely.
Responsibilities:
- Make outbound calls to hospitals and healthcare clinics across the U.S.
- Conduct brief surveys focused on after-hours and emergency response protocols
- Ask approximately 3 standardized questions per call
- Accurately document responses during each call using provided systems
- Maintain a professional and courteous demeanor with healthcare staff
- Follow call scripts and guidelines to ensure consistency and compliance
- Handle a high volume of calls while maintaining quality standards
- Protect confidential information and adhere to company policies
- Communicate issues or escalations to supervisors as needed
- Meet performance and attendance expectations in a remote work environment
Requirements:
- Minimum 1 year of customer service/call center or office experience required
- Technical savvy; able to toggle between multiple browsers and systems using dual monitors
- Strong verbal and written communication skills
- Self-motivated, dependable, and able to work independently
- Must be 18 years of age
- Must pass a background check in compliance with state and federal laws
- Previous remote work experience preferred
- Secure, high-speed internet connection and dedicated workspace required
- Childcare for anyone 4 years of age and younger is required
Benefits:
- Paid training, typically 2 weeks
- Starting pay of $14/hour
- $1/hour shift differential for nights/weekends
- Full-time benefits eligibility on the first of the month after 60 days
- Company-provided equipment for full-time, permanent employees
